ψέγων ‘Disparaging,’— the exact meaning of the word. It differs from μέμφεσθαι, the former implying the expression of dislike or contempt, the latter the feeling of dissatisfaction, though it so often has the secondary sense of ‘to blame.’ τῶν νόμων κ.τ.λ. An action for κακηγορία could be brought by any one whose father's memory had been unjustly aspersed. [Dem. Or. 20 § 104; Plutarch, Solon, 21; and Lexicon Rhet. Cantab. ἐάν τις κακῶς εἴπῃ τινὰ τῶν κατοιχομένων, κἂν ὑπὸ τῶν ἐκείνου παίδων ἀκούσῃ κακῶς, ὦφλε τῷ δημοσίῳ. S.] ἀγανακτεῖν i.e. to show his resentment. Construe ἐβλασφήμει περὶ αὐτοῦ.
